WebDomestic and resident foreign corporations must file their quarterly income tax returns within 60 days of the end of each taxable quarter. They must also file a final adjusted return on or before the 15th of the fourth month following the end of the tax year – April 15 for taxpayers on calendar year. WebOct 3, 2024 · In the Philippines, all companies – domestic or foreign – are liable to pay corporate income tax (CIT). The tax liability for a corporation is determined by its residency status and is based on the net income it obtains while carrying out its business activity, normally during one business year.

WebJan 25, 2024 · A domestic corporation is a corporation that is created or organised under Philippine laws. A foreign corporation that is duly licensed to engage in trade or business within the Philippines is referred to as a ‘resident foreign corporation’. Permanent …
